The chief minister has confirmed Meary Veg will be used to plant 85,000 trees on the Isle of Man.
The pledge to plant them is in support of the government's commitment to reach net zero carbon emissions by 2050.
Howard Quayle MHK confirmed after an inspection, Meary Veg was chosen as the preferred site for the project.
'The People's Wood' is expected to be completed by 2021, with a forest manager being appointed next year.
